Ideal Humidity Range

The ideal humidity level is in part determined by your comfort. However, the Environmental Protection Agency suggests it’s between 30% and 50% relative. Most people also find this range comfortable, relieving dryness without causing humidity-related respiratory irritation.

Additional Impacts on Your HVAC System

Your air conditioner works to remove moisture from the air while also removing heat. When the air has excessive moisture, it has to work harder to do both, reducing your system’s efficiency.

Options for Controlling Humidity

Controlling your indoor humidity involves several factors. First, use the exhaust fans in your bathrooms and kitchen. Next, wait to do chores that create humidity until the evening whenever possible.

You may need to find additional humidity control help by using a dehumidifier. The best option for Florida homes is a whole-house dehumidifier installed as part of your HVAC system. This IAQ solution removes more moisture from the air circulating through the system and home, reducing the strain on your air conditioner.
